José Emilio Pacheco Berny was a Mexican poet, essayist, novelist and short story writer. He is regarded as one of the major Mexican poets of the second half of the 20th century. The Berlin International Literature Festival has praised him as "one of the most significant contemporary Latin American poets". In 2009 he was awarded the Cervantes Prize for his literary oeuvre.

José Emilio Pacheco was a central figure in Mexican literature, excelling as a poet, novelist, and essayist.
His most iconic work, The Battles in the Desert, is an essential reference in contemporary literature.
Beyond his creative work, he was a prolific translator and literary critic who enriched the cultural landscape.
His writing deeply explored the identity of Mexico and the essence of Mexican poetry.
With a career spanning over one hundred works, he left behind a vast and diverse literary legacy.
